Police open fire as mob sets fire to train in UP
Hathras: The police fired in the air to prevent protestors from damaging the Hathras railway junction in Uttar Pradesh on Wednesday. The crowd pelted stones at Mahananda Express train. They also torched three bogies demanding restoration of stoppage of certain express trains at Hathras. Protesters blocked the railway tracks and surrounded the train from all sides, before setting the bogies on fire. The protest has been on for the past three days after the authorities refused to heed their demand for scheduling stoppages of specific express and mail trains. The halting of trains at the junction was stopped two months ago, after the metre gauge track was converted to a broad gauge line.
